#434240 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#434240 is composed of 26.3% red, 25.9%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.5% magenta, 4.5% yellow and 73.7% black. It has a hue angle of 40 degrees, a saturation of 2.3% and a lightness of 25.7%. #434240 color hex could be obtained by blending #868480 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#434240 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#434240 has RGB values of R:67, G:66,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.01, Y:0.04, K:0.74. Its decimal value is 4407872.

Shades and Tints of #434240
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070707 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fc is the lightest one.
